# CharsetSieve Environments

CharsetSieve detects encodings for uploaded text files across three environments: dev, staging, and prod. Dev uses a reduced detector model; staging and prod share the full model but differ in confidence thresholds, which explains the mismatch rates discussed at last week's sync. For this week's discussion, note that staging currently runs with the following configuration values.

config for kahif-tafog:
[lamdor]
port = 5432
team = holdor
host = lamdor.ordinsys.example
region = north-1
access_code = ac_98de10
timeout_ms = 1500

Leadership Review Briefing — Budget Request

Department heads: Operations is requesting an additional allocation to accelerate the Fernwick line retooling. The figure covers tooling, two contract engineers, and validation runs through year-end. Payback is projected within five quarters based on current order volume from the Halvora account. Finance has reviewed the assumptions and flagged no material risks. The underlying commercial context is noted below.

board note of kadug-tawig: Only 5 of the 100 pilot accounts renewed Oliath, so a churn review is set for April 15.

Leadership Review Briefing — Headcount Plan

For next year, Corvane Analytics proposes net growth of twelve roles, weighted toward the Delverton engineering hub. Backfills will be prioritised over new lines in support functions. Department heads should validate their allocations before the Hollis review session. The strategic rationale appears in the note below.

board note of yaduf-bagag: Wenwynox Holdings plans to lower the Oliys list price by 26 percent in September.